Output 17718e8302678ebd930534f2ac0334c6f3640b5079506319a8b8a60425a88ebb:0

value
28416201
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80b7c20b0e53b2bd34e0a50c1355cc0d6664ac0 OP_EQUAL
address
MTbVwrAt7NopevWmvaZPY7jRaBRJh6ThqR
transaction
17718e8302678ebd930534f2ac0334c6f3640b5079506319a8b8a60425a88ebb
spent
true